Quick heads-up on Pinwheel UI versioning: we cut a minor release every sprint, and anything touching component props needs a changeset file in the PR. No changeset, no merge — the bot will nag you. Majors are rare and go through the design council first. The full policy, with examples of what counts as breaking, lives on the internal page below.

wiki page, bahip-yahip: https://grafana.qirvanlabs.corp/browse/display/projects/cc3a1b9dbfc9

INTERNAL MEMO — Finance Team Only

Re: Term Sheet from Caldrey Systems

Caldrey's revised term sheet arrived Tuesday. Key points: a three-year supply commitment, volume rebates tiered at 8% and 12%, and an exclusivity clause covering the Velmora product line. Lena Harwick has flagged the exclusivity language as potentially restrictive given our pipeline with other partners. Please model cash impact under both tiers before Friday's review. Our position going into negotiations is noted below.

board note of kahag-baguf: The finance team signed off on a budget of $419.2 million for Project Gorvan.

Context: Ardenfell line margins slipped three points over two quarters. Drivers: input steel costs, aggressive discounting at the Westmoor branch, and a stale price book. Proposal: uplift list prices four percent, tighten discount authority to regional level, sunset the two lowest-margin SKUs. Risk: volume loss at Halverton accounts, estimated under two percent. Decision requested at Thursday's review. Modelling assumptions are in the appendix pack. The commercial reasoning leadership wants kept close is noted directly below.

board note of tajop-yajof: The finance team signed off on a budget of $77.6 million for Project Pramir.

### Runbook: LockerLink access flow failures

Symptom: customers at FreshFold laundry lockers can't open doors; app shows "access pending." First, check the LockerLink gateway health endpoint. If healthy, the usual culprit is the token broker rejecting the access-grant call. Restart the broker pod; wait 90 seconds; retest with a staging locker. If grants still fail, re-issue the gateway credential manually and update the broker config. Escalate only after two failed re-issues. The current staging gateway key is below.

app token of fajop-fahif = qvz4-AnML